Does massage therapy reduce cortisol levels?
Moderate EvidenceIT DEPENDS
Moderate but inconsistent evidence suggests massage therapy may reduce cortisol levels. Earlier research reported large reductions, but more rigorous recent studies show smaller and sometimes non-significant effects. Measurement methodology significantly impacts results.

What the Evidence Shows
The claim that massage reduces cortisol by approximately 31% was popularized by a 2004 meta-analysis by Field et al. However, subsequent re-analyses and more rigorous studies have challenged this figure. Cortisol follows a strong diurnal rhythm, declining naturally throughout the day, which many early studies failed to adequately control for. When studies use appropriate time-matched controls, the cortisol-lowering effect of massage is substantially smaller. A 2010 re-analysis by Moyer et al. found the effect size for cortisol reduction was only d=0.14, well below the originally reported values. Mechanistically, massage could reduce cortisol through parasympathetic activation, reduced muscle tension signaling, and psychological relaxation. Some evidence suggests Swedish massage activates the vagus nerve, shifting autonomic balance toward parasympathetic dominance. Salivary cortisol measurements show more consistent reductions than blood cortisol, possibly due to the stress of venipuncture confounding blood-based measures. While massage likely produces genuine stress-reducing effects, the magnitude of cortisol reduction is probably modest and may be comparable to other relaxation interventions like deep breathing or guided meditation.

Important Caveats
- โ ๏ธ Earlier meta-analyses likely overestimated cortisol reduction due to methodological issues
- โ ๏ธ Cortisol's strong diurnal rhythm makes time-of-day control essential
- โ ๏ธ Blood draws for cortisol measurement may themselves elevate cortisol
- โ ๏ธ Effects may not exceed those of other relaxation techniques
Population Studied
Healthy adults, individuals with chronic stress, anxiety patients, and athletes; ages 18-65 across clinical and research settings
Dosage
Sessions of 20-60 minutes of Swedish or deep tissue massage, with most studies using 45-60 minute treatments
Duration
Single sessions show acute effects lasting 1-2 hours; series of 5-10 sessions over 4-8 weeks for sustained effects
Supporting Studies (2)
Cortisol decreases and serotonin and dopamine increase following massage therapy
Meta-AnalysisField T, Hernandez-Reif M, Diego M, et al. ยท International Journal of Neuroscience (2005)
Pooled analysis of 12 studies found massage therapy reduced cortisol levels by an average of 31% while increasing serotonin by 28% and dopamine by 31% across diverse populations.

RCTRapaport MH, Schettler P, Bresee C. ยท Journal of Alternative and Complementary Medicine (2010)
A single 45-minute Swedish massage significantly reduced salivary cortisol and ACTH compared to light touch control, with concurrent decreases in arginine vasopressin levels.

Is there an imbalance of reporting in the massage therapy literature? A systematic review and meta-analysis
Meta-AnalysisMoyer CA, Seefeldt L, Mann ES, Jackley LM. ยท International Journal of Therapeutic Massage and Bodywork (2011)
Re-analysis found massage therapy's cortisol-reducing effect size was only d=0.14 (negligible) when accounting for publication bias and methodological quality, far below the 31% reduction widely cited.
Why this disagrees:
The original Field meta-analysis included studies with poor diurnal controls, no-treatment comparisons rather than active controls, and selective outcome reporting. When these biases are corrected, cortisol reduction is minimal and likely not clinically meaningful.
